Definitions For Fringed
adjective
- Having a decorative edging of hanging cords or strips
- Surrounded as with a border or fringe; sometimes used in combination
- Having edges irregularly and finely slashed
noun
- A border made of hanging threads used to decorate the edge of something (such as clothing, rugs, and curtains)
- A narrow area along the edge of something
- An area of activity that is related to but not part of whatever is central or most widely accepted : a group of people with extreme views or unpopular opinions
verb
- To decorate (something) with a fringe
- To go along or around (something)
